Deuteronomy 8:9
Thomson 1808
a land wherein thou shalt eat bread, without scarcity, and in which thou shalt not want anything—a land, the stones of which are iron, and out of the mountains of which thou shalt dig brass.
Brenton 1851
a land on which thou shalt not eat thy bread with poverty, and thou shalt not want any thing upon it; a land whose stones are iron, and out of its mountains thou shalt dig brass.
Greek · Brenton
γῆ ἐφʼ ἧς οὐ μετὰ πτωχείας φαγῇ τὸν ἄρτον σου, καὶ οὐκ ἐνδεηθήσῃ ἐπʼ αὐτῆς οὐδέν· γῆ ἧς οἱ λίθοι σίδηρος, καὶ ἐκ τῶν ὀρέων αὐτῆς μεταλλεύσεις χαλκόν.
